Transaction 32dbea23400a42587ca678e22fd5e5c7753e5e494178fc546fd86b7050aef976

1 Input
2 Outputs
  • 32dbea23400a42587ca678e22fd5e5c7753e5e494178fc546fd86b7050aef976:0
  • value  30429
    address  37LL3xVSYWDSQWheeGnt9TEyCKUhgfHdWn
  • 32dbea23400a42587ca678e22fd5e5c7753e5e494178fc546fd86b7050aef976:1
  • value  834052
    address  18xt7cbyjezPghWAxUDiqnDffZg4oouQpk